25 Cents on the Dollar...What a Heart Warming Day - 12/04/10 11:05 PM
25 Cents on the Dollar..What a Heart Warming Day This was my first experience to volunteer at the Christmas Store for our church, Colorado Community Church. It takes 800 volunteers behind and in front of the scenes to make sure 2000 kids gets 2 gifts each. 1400 families are invited to take part in the gift selection for their families. Funny Bumper Sticker..and Speaking of Christmas Lights - 12/03/10 06:33 PM
Funny Bumper Sticker..and Speaking of Christmas Lights So here it is Christmas AGAIN! How will the Sellers decorate their house and yet still allow enough of the house visible to the buyers? Here's a bumper sticker that says it all. As agents we probably should explain to the Sellers to be gentle with the decorations and not go over board with "stuff". We might suggest to them to wrap empty boxes instead of the real gifts. Small boxes can easily be taken away. Instead of lights on the house they could put colored spotlights facing the house.
